Transaction 34cac7155b81f13a130c7ddaadb87c9a5233568198eab797b1392594a039ab3e
1 Input
1 Output
-
34cac7155b81f13a130c7ddaadb87c9a5233568198eab797b1392594a039ab3e:0
- value
- 25169
- script pubkey
- OP_0 OP_PUSHBYTES_20 5b44c89d190cfc50b0f987beb8ff25f5ac36e623
- address
- bc1qtdzv38gepn79pv8es7lt3le97kkrde3rjnqs6s